A sure-fire method for successful roasting of a pork loin:
Pre-heat oven to 325 deg. F.
Place roast, fat side up, on a low rack in a shallow roasting pan (no
lid). The purpose of the rack is to keep the roast up out of the
grease that cooks out of the roast.
Rub roast all over with salt, pepper and ground sage. (This is a
basic pork seasoning.)
Roast 35-40 minutes per pound, until done (this is correct for a
rolled roast; bone-in roasts don't require as much time). Use a meat
thermometer to be sure it’s done but not overdone.
There is no need to add water or cover it; this makes it tough.
